The Amblyopsidae are a fish family commonly referred to as cavefish, blindfish, or swampfish. They are small freshwater fish found in the dark environments of caves ( underground lakes, pools, rivers and streams ), springs and swamps in the eastern half of the United States.

We generally call them blindfish or cavefish. More specifically, there are more than 150 different species of blindfish. They have pink skin, no melanin pigment, and no eyes (some don't even have vestiges of sockets). Mexican Tetras, which are commonly sold in the aquarium trade, are probably the most well-known.
